United Real Estate Co KSCP 2024 SR

The report is United Real Estate Company's (URC) inaugural sustainability report for the 2024 fiscal year, detailing its ESG strategy and performance. Key highlights include the establishment of a dedicated ESG Committee and the implementation of a comprehensive sustainability framework aligned with GRI standards and UN SDGs. The company reported significant environmental data, including Scope 1 and 2 emissions, and achieved high local supplier expenditure at 95%. Social initiatives focused on employee well-being, diversity, and community engagement, while governance excellence was emphasized through board diversity and robust risk management.
